Insurance Coverage

Insurance coverage can vary based on the type and extent of your boating crash. They can protect you from bodily injury or property damage, as well as legal defense costs and other expenses. These policies are typically built around an agreed value settlement or an actual cash value (ACV).

The bodily injuries portion of your policy (also called protection and indemnity) covers any financial responsibility you may have for damages incurred by third parties as a result of their injuries or deaths. It also helps to cover the costs of a lawsuit brought against you.

Another option is to get watercraft liability insurance. This insurance is designed to pay for repairs and replacements to other people's docks, boats or personal items in the event that a boat owner is responsible. It is based on the limits of compensation and may include an expense deductible.

Negligence

Boat accidents can result from a variety of factors, including carelessness or inexperience, lack of experience, or even simple mistakes. Even if the cause is something that you could not manage, such as an unexpected twist or poor weather conditions, you can seek financial compensation.

Most likely, the person at fault in an accident involving a boat is the person who was driving the boat. This is particularly true when the driver was under the impaired by alcohol or was not exercising reasonable caution. But, you are also able to sue for a breach of obligation from other parties, such as the owner of the vessel (for example when they did not complete routine maintenance or repair that contributed to the accident), the manufacturer of the boat (for defective equipment or parts), and the lookout (if they did not alert passengers of a danger).

Determining which parties may be held responsible is an important step to pursue a boat accident settlement. To gather as much evidence, you must read all reports of the incident, take photos of the scene of the accident, your injuries and speak with witnesses. Damages

Medical expenses can be costly when someone is injured or loses a loved one in a boating incident. Although health insurance might pay for the expenses an individual may require compensation from the responsible party for the loss. An experienced attorney will evaluate the insurance coverage of any responsible party to determine the fair amount.

A boating incident can be caused by a variety of causes. Your lawyer will investigate the causes of the accident and try to prove it was caused by someone else's negligence. This could include behaviors like speeding, not maintaining the boat, operating while under the influence of drugs or alcohol and ignoring weather or water conditions.

In the event of a boating accident there is both economic and non-economic injuries. Economic damages are the cost of medical treatment and loss of income due to the absence of work, and property damage. Non-economic damages include disfigurement and suffering. A good NYC boating accident lawyer will maximize the amount of compensation adducted for these losses.

A lawyer may file a lawsuit against the manufacturer of the boat or water safety equipment in the event that a defect played an integral role in the incident. This type of lawsuit may be described as product liability. Time Limits

If you've been injured in an accident in the boating industry that was caused by negligence of another It is crucial to act quickly. Statutes of limitations are the time limits that apply to the filing of a lawsuit or claim. They may differ from state to state, and based on the type of accident. A skilled maritime lawyer in your corner is essential to protecting your legal rights.

It is also important to seek medical attention immediately after a boat accident even if you do not think you've been seriously injured. Some injuries such as concussions and internal bleeding might not be evident immediately. Recording the incident is crucial, including the names and contact numbers of witnesses. Also, it's recommended to take pictures of any damage to boats or other property as well as any injuries that occured.
